Handover note — Director Selka Brandt to Director Omar Feldane, for the sales leads. Launch responsibility for the new Meridian tier of our Cloverline subscription now sits with Omar. Pricing is locked, pitch materials are in final review, and early-access accounts are identified. Target existing mid-tier clients first. The confidential business-plan note follows immediately below.

board note of yahog-haduf: Only 5 of the 120 pilot accounts renewed Quenwyn, so a churn review is set for October 1.

# Flaglight Rollouts — Approvals

Quick version for on-call: any rollout touching more than 5% of traffic needs an approval in Flaglight before the ramp continues. Kill switches don't need approval — just flip them and note it in the incident channel. Scheduled ramps pause automatically if error budget burns hot. If you're stuck at 2 a.m. with a pending approval, there's one person authorized to override, and that's the approver below.

account owner for tagep-bafof: Norael Gilax Juleth

Following the stale-cache postmortem for the Brackenmoor plugin host, every plugin deploy must now set CACHE_EPOCH explicitly rather than relying on the host's inferred value, which was the root cause of serving week-old manifests. Increment CACHE_EPOCH on each release, and set CACHE_STRICT=true so mismatched epochs fail loudly instead of silently falling back. Plugin authors must also authenticate to the invalidation endpoint; place the token assignment in your env file right after this sentence.

env line for kadup-tajep: LEDGER_TOKEN13=273d61bdbefd6

Ticket #2093 — Tracing collector vault sealed

The credentials vault backing the Straywire tracing collector sealed itself after three failed token renewals, so spans from the checkout and inventory services are being dropped. Future maintainers: follow the unseal procedure in the Straywire runbook, step four, which prompts for the recovery passphrase recorded immediately below this note.

vault phrase of yaduf-yajop = lamath-kelix-aldion-zorius-ulaox-eliax-gorox-norok-fenael-fenath-julael-pelius-belius-druion